Transaction 2816e14b5fd66ffb1da141fef747ab72e4183424433e31bf1b877bfd3cfa8914
1 Input
2 Outputs
- 2816e14b5fd66ffb1da141fef747ab72e4183424433e31bf1b877bfd3cfa8914:0
- 2816e14b5fd66ffb1da141fef747ab72e4183424433e31bf1b877bfd3cfa8914:1
value 3327900
address 3BPLUBXoZ3ijDwVgE3rNgBPep6kuHwhZfZ
value 12112662
address 16dXEVFtcmaDMRWwhbYtzwGo7B4iT3QsZd